피드로 돌아가기
Why You Should Use Istio 1.24 for All Production Service Meshes Over Linkerd 2.15
Dev.toDev.to
Infrastructure

Istio 1.24 도입을 통한 p99 Latency 68% 감소 및 인프라 비용 최적화

Why You Should Use Istio 1.24 for All Production Service Meshes Over Linkerd 2.15

ANKUSH CHOUDHARY JOHAL2026년 4월 28일18advanced

Context

경량 서비스 메시인 Linkerd 2.15의 단순함에 의존한 설계가 프로덕션 환경의 기능 공백으로 이어져 68%의 장애 발생 원인이 됨. 특히 고부하 gRPC 워크로드 처리 시 성능 저하와 규제 준수 요구사항 충족 불가라는 아키텍처적 한계 노출.

Technical Solution

  • Envoy 1.30 기반의 Sidecar Proxy 최적화를 통한 메모리 사용량 35% 절감 및 리소스 효율성 확보
  • Wasm 기반의 확장 기능을 도입하여 동적 정책 집행 및 런타임 유연성 구현
  • Per-port mTLS 설정 및 NIST SP 800-204A 준수 감사 로그 설계를 통한 보안 및 컴플라이언스 강화
  • Kubernetes 1.30 최신 API 호환성 확보를 통한 제어 평면(Control Plane)의 안정적 구동 보장
  • Prometheus, Grafana, Jaeger와의 Native Integration으로 추가 Sidecar 없이 관찰성(Observability) 통합

- Kubernetes

1.30 업그레이드 전 서비스 메시의 API 호환성(특히 extensions/v1beta1 제거 여부) 확인 - 고부하 gRPC 워크로드 환경에서 Sidecar Proxy의 메모리 풋프린트와 p99 Latency 벤치마킹 수행 - 금융/의료 등 규제 산업의 경우 NIST SP 800-204A 준수 여부를 아키텍처 결정 기준으로 설정 - Wasm 기반 정책 엔진 도입을 통한 애플리케이션 코드 변경 없는 트래픽 제어 전략 검토

원문 읽기